Historical Background and Evolution
The origins of phone spam trace back to the 1990s, when telemarketers began exploiting the lack of regulations around automated dialing. Early systems used rotary-dialer software to place thousands of calls per hour, often targeting businesses with unsolicited sales pitches. The term "spam" itself was borrowed from Monty Python’s sketch about a canned meat product, symbolizing the overwhelming, inescapable nature of unwanted communication. By the early 2000s, SMS spam emerged as text messages flooded phones with advertisements or phishing links, capitalizing on the newfound ubiquity of mobile devices.
The turn of the millennium brought a shift toward more aggressive tactics. The rise of VoIP (Voice over IP) technology allowed spammers to bypass traditional phone carriers, making it easier to hide their true identities behind fake caller IDs. Meanwhile, the proliferation of cheap, disposable SIM cards enabled criminals to launch large-scale campaigns without fear of traceability. Today, the landscape is dominated by AI-driven deepfake calls, where synthetic voices mimic loved ones or authority figures to trick victims into revealing sensitive information. The evolution of how to spam someone’s phone mirrors the broader digital arms race between innovators and exploiters, with each side constantly adapting to the other’s advancements.
Core Mechanisms: How It Works
The mechanics behind phone spam vary by method, but they all rely on exploiting weaknesses in either human psychology or technical infrastructure. Automated calling systems, for instance, use robocall software to dial thousands of numbers simultaneously, often employing predictive dialing algorithms to connect with live callers. SMS bombing, on the other hand, involves sending rapid-fire texts from multiple accounts or compromised devices, overwhelming the victim’s inbox and potentially triggering carrier throttling or device malfunctions. SIM-swapping attacks target the authentication process by social engineering a carrier’s customer service or exploiting insider access to transfer a victim’s number to a new SIM.
More advanced techniques involve malware, such as spyware that can intercept SMS messages or log keystrokes on a compromised device. Some attackers use "honey pots"—fake accounts or numbers—to lure victims into revealing personal details, which are then used for further exploitation. The key to effectiveness lies in bypassing defenses: whether it’s using burner phones to avoid detection, spoofing legitimate caller IDs, or exploiting zero-day vulnerabilities in mobile operating systems. As carriers and tech companies deploy AI-driven call analysis and biometric verification, spammers respond with increasingly sophisticated evasion tactics, creating a cat-and-mouse game that shows no signs of slowing.

Comprehensive FAQs
Q: Is it illegal to spam someone’s phone?
A: Yes, in most jurisdictions. Laws like the U.S. Telephone Consumer Protection Act (TCPA) and the EU’s ePrivacy Directive prohibit unsolicited calls or messages without explicit consent. Penalties can include fines and criminal charges, especially if the spam involves fraud or harassment.
Q: Can I trace a spam call or message?
A: Tracing depends on the method. Automated calls may be tracked by carriers, but spoofed numbers are harder to pinpoint. SMS spam can sometimes be traced through IP logs, though disposable email services complicate this. SIM-swapping requires insider access, making it one of the most difficult types to trace without law enforcement assistance.
Q: How can I protect my phone from spam?
A: Use call-blocking apps (e.g., Hiya, Truecaller), enable two-factor authentication (preferably with app-based codes), and avoid answering unknown numbers. Regularly monitor your carrier’s account for unauthorized SIM changes, and report suspicious activity to your provider immediately.
Q: What should I do if I’m being harassed via phone?
A: Document all incidents (save messages, note timestamps), block the number, and report it to your carrier and local authorities. If the harassment involves threats or fraud, file a complaint with organizations like the FTC (U.S.) or your country’s equivalent consumer protection agency.

Q: How do spammers get my phone number?
A: Numbers are often harvested from data breaches, public records, or purchased on the dark web. Social media profiles, online forms, and even Wi-Fi networks can inadvertently expose your number to malicious actors. Using a secondary number for online activities can reduce exposure.
Q: Can spammers access my messages or calls?
A: With certain methods like SIM-swapping or malware, yes. Spyware can intercept texts, and hijacked accounts may grant access to call logs. Always use secure messaging apps (e.g., Signal) and avoid clicking suspicious links to minimize risk.
